Family day at the Cover Drive Cricket School

Cover Drive Cricket School hopes to go from strength to strength next year.

Cover Drive Cricket School hosted its last day of the year at Grayston Preparatory School.

Head coach Sydwell Ndlovu said the day aimed to have a beautiful family fun day celebrating lifelong friendships, a fruitful year, and the development of their players.

“Our players did enjoy playing against their parents early this year and unfortunately lost, but today the players came prepared and won comfortably.”

He added that the parents batted first and posted 188 in 24 overs, while the players chased down the total in 22 overs, winning the game.

“This showed how much our players have developed and worked hard to perfect their skills.”

Ndlovu emphasised how proud and happy he is of the boys and hopes to see them next year with the same eagerness and enthusiasm.

“We have had a successful year and hope we can continue next year with the same enthusiasm and positive minds. I would love to thank all the parents and everyone who has supported us from day one.”
